Java编程实践:main.java与README.txt解析

下载需积分: 5 | ZIP格式 | 720B | 更新于2025-04-17 | 135 浏览量 | 0 下载量 举报
收藏
由于提供的文件信息不完整,缺少具体的标题、描述内容和压缩包子文件内的具体代码,无法给出具体的Java代码知识点。但是,可以基于文件名“main.java”和“README.txt”所暗示的常见开发实践提供一些通用的知识点。以下是从这些线索推断出的可能相关的Java编程和项目组织的知识点。 ### Java编程知识点 1. **Java基础语法**:Java是一种广泛使用的面向对象的编程语言。了解Java的基本语法结构是编写有效代码的基础。这包括数据类型、变量、运算符、控制流程(if-else,for循环,while循环)以及如何使用方法(函数)。 2. **类和对象**:Java编程的核心是类的概念。类是创建对象的蓝图,而对象是类的实例。学习如何定义类、创建和使用对象是理解面向对象编程的基础。 3. **异常处理**:在Java中,异常处理对于创建健壮的应用程序至关重要。了解try-catch块、throw关键字以及自定义异常类型是掌握Java异常处理的要点。 4. **集合框架**:Java集合框架为存储和操作数据提供了丰富的数据结构,如List、Set、Map等。掌握如何使用不同的集合类,以及它们的使用场景和性能影响是Java开发者必须了解的知识点。 5. **输入输出(I/O)操作**:文件输入输出是大多数应用程序的核心部分。了解Java I/O类如File类、InputStream和OutputStream类、Reader和Writer类是进行文件操作的基础。 6. **多线程编程**:Java提供了强大的多线程支持。了解如何创建线程、线程同步、线程通信以及线程池的使用是进行有效多线程编程的基石。 ### 项目组织和最佳实践 1. **包和导入语句**:包(package)是Java中用于组织类和接口的命名空间。学习如何定义包、使用import语句来导入需要的类是Java项目组织的一部分。 2. **文档注释(Javadoc)**:在Java开发中,通过Javadoc注释文档是一种常见做法,可帮助生成API文档。了解Javadoc标签及其使用方式,比如@param、@return、@throws等,是创建良好文档习惯的一部分。 3. **版本控制系统**:虽然文件名中并未提及,但通常项目中会有README.txt文件用于说明项目的使用方法、构建指令和贡献指南。这暗示着版本控制系统的使用,如Git,它能帮助开发者跟踪代码变更和协作。 4. **构建工具**:没有提及具体构建工具,但Java项目通常会用到如Maven或Gradle这样的构建和依赖管理工具。了解如何配置构建文件,执行构建、测试和打包等过程是项目开发和交付的关键环节。 5. **测试框架**:良好的编程习惯包括编写测试用例以验证代码的正确性。单元测试框架如JUnit在Java开发者中广泛使用。了解如何编写测试用例、使用注解和测试断言是进行测试驱动开发的重要技能。 6. **README文件的编写**:README文件通常包含项目的介绍、安装指南、使用方法和开发指南等。编写一个清晰、有条理的README文件对于项目维护和使用者理解项目具有重要意义。 在没有具体代码的情况下,以上知识点的说明仅能提供一个关于Java编程和项目组织的概览。如果具体文件内容已知,可以提供更加详细和针对性的知识点解释。

相关推荐